Jun 04, 2010 although all the other guys are correct, ground fighting in chinese martial arts is called di tang fa, it involves both self defense from a laying position and offensive moves to an opponent on the ground, most techniques dont involve you getting on top of them though, only in some of them you would, and 70% of it its striking to vital points, and only 30% or so of them involve chinna.
